Will the lame “Brokeback Mountain” jokes ever cease?

Via Us Magazine:

Jake Gyllenhaal was the brunt of a gay-themed joke at the beginning of Sunday’s “Academy of Country Music Awards” in Las Vegas.

As co-hosts Blake Shelton and Reba McEntire delivered their opening monologue, the night’s big honoree Taylor Swift came up.

“Don’t make jokes about Taylor Swift,” McEntire warned. “If you make her mad, she’ll write a song about you. She writes songs about guys who break up with her.”

(It’s true. Swift, 21, has reportedly penned ditties about Joe Jonas, John Mayer and others.)

“Which I don’t understand in the first place. She’s beautiful, she’s talented, she’s sweet. What in the world was Jake Gyllenhaal thinking anyway?

Shelton’s retort: “Wait a minute, he was in Brokeback Mountain.”

The country-music crowd laughed and cheered wildly at the joke, a reference to Gyllenhaal’s Oscar-nominated performance as a gay cowboy opposite Heath Ledger.
